["The FAME-AIS Erasmus Mundus Joint Master's (EMJM) proposal, Functional Advanced Materials Engineering with Artificial Intelligence for Sustainability, aims to produce high-level graduates who have mastered sound fundamentals with respect to materials science. Graduates will be proactive in mobilising artificial intelligence methods and addressing sustainability challenges in the field of functional materials, recognised as a strategic key enabling technology for European research and industry.The overall objective of the FAME-AIS programme is to train the most promising students from all over the world in all aspects of materials sciences applied to functional materials. They will be able to use artificial intelligence to develop new paths to design and manufacture sustainable materials. Fully taught in English, this 120 ECTS Master's programme will lead to double Master's degrees in Materials Science and gives students the possibility of earning joint degrees.FAME-AIS will gather seven European high-level universities, leading in the field of materials science: Aveiro in Portugal, Bordeaux and Grenoble Institute of Technology in France, Augsburg and Darmstadt in Germany, Liège and Louvain-la-Neuve in Belgium.The FAME-AIS curriculum implements artificial intelligence training and sustainability considerations through the teaching of physics and chemistry of materials. The teaching assets rely on innovative learning practices based on a learning-by-doing approach, virtual exchanges and blended mobility. Associated partners from industry, RTOs, worldwide universities and alumni are strongly involved in student mentorships, e-seminars, plant visits, company internships and the Master's thesis.Prepared to work in a multicultural professional environment, FAME-AIS graduates will join industry and/ or PhD positions, or they may even start their own businesses in the technological domain of functionalised advanced materials, tackling both technological and sustainability challenges."]

First recruitment period: Applicants requesting an Erasmus+ scholarship have to apply before 15 January . Second recruitment period: Applicants NOT requesting a scholarship have to apply before 15 April and will be informed at the end of May. Since admission procedures are time consuming, you should apply to the FAME-AIS programme well in advance.
